The Waste Management Phoenix Open is in full swing starting Monday, January 29 through Sunday, February 4. Here’s your guide for a smooth driving experience to and from TPC Scottsdale during the event.
We expect more ride requests all week long, especially between 1pm – 5pm Monday through Sunday, and 8pm – 11pm Wednesday through Saturday from our dedicated pickup location at TPC Scottsdale.
Getting to the Uber Zone
Our dedicated pickup and dropoff zone for Waste Management Open is located off of N 82nd St and E Princess Dr. To get there:
- Exit Princess Dr / Pima Rd (Exit 36)
- Head West onto Princess Dr.
- Right onto N Perimeter Dr
- (Show Trade Dress to Security Checkpoint)
- Left onto Mayo Blvd
- Left onto N 82nd St
- Enter lot off of N 82nd St and filter into the correct product row.
On your way to the Uber Zone, be aware of road closures and follow traffic signage closely.
Uber Zone pick up info
We will be testing an exciting new pickup process that you’ll get to experience firsthand. Here are some tips to help you navigate pickups at the Uber Zone:
- Pull forward into the designated queuing lanes (uberX, uberXL, or Premium (UberSUV/UberBLACK)). Follow the signs and instructions from onsite staff as pickups will work differently than usual. You will not receive requests in the app like normal.
- Open the Uber Driver app and tap the “Enter Code” button. When a rider approaches your vehicle and before they enter the car, type in the 6-digit code (PIN) they provide to confirm the trip.
- Start the trip and get your riders home safely.
Lot policies
The Uber Zone is an active pickup area reserved for driver-partners who are online for pickups. There is no parking. By remaining in your vehicle, you can be ready to move forward, and following signage and traffic personnel instructions while in the Uber Zone, you might avoid citations and/or towing that may result from leaving vehicles unattended. Lot policy does not allow loitering or soliciting.
